ʻIsikieli 3
1And he said to me, “Son of man, eat whatever you find here. Eat this scroll, and go, speak to the house of Israel.”
1NAʻA ne toe pehē mai kiate au, “Foha ʻoe tangata, kai ʻaia ʻoku ke maʻu; kai ʻae takainga tohi ni, pea ʻalu ʻo lea ki he fale ʻo ʻIsileli.”
2So I opened my mouth, and he gave me this scroll to eat.
2Ko ia naʻaku fakamanga hoku ngutu, pea naʻa ne pule ke u kai ʻae takainga tohi na.
3And he said to me, “Son of man, feed your belly with this scroll that I give you and fill your stomach with it.” Then I ate it, and it was in my mouth as sweet as honey.
3Pea naʻa ne pehē kiate au, “Foha ʻoe tangata, kai ki loto, pea fakafonu ho loto fatu ʻaki ʻae takainga tohi ni kuo u foaki kiate koe. Ko ia naʻaku toki kai ia; pea naʻe melie ia ʻi hoku ngutu ʻo hangē ko e hone.
4And he said to me, “Son of man, go to the house of Israel and speak with my words to them.
4Pea naʻa ne pehē kiate au, “Foha ʻoe tangata, ʻalu pea ke hoko atu ki he fale ʻo ʻIsileli, pea lea ʻaki kiate kinautolu ʻa ʻeku ngaahi lea.
5For you are not sent to a people of foreign speech and a hard language, but to the house of Israel—
5He ʻoku ʻikai fekau koe ki ha kakai ʻoku leʻo kehe mo lea ʻilongataʻa, ka ko e fale ʻo ʻIsileli.
6not to many peoples of foreign speech and a hard language, whose words you cannot understand. Surely, if I sent you to such, they would listen to you.
6ʻO ʻikai ki ha kakai tokolahi ʻoku lea kehe mo lea ʻilongataʻa, ʻaia ʻoku ʻikai te ke ʻilo ki heʻenau lea. Ko e moʻoni ka ne u fekau koe kiate kinautolu, pehē kuo nau fanongo kiate koe.
7But the house of Israel will not be willing to listen to you, for they are not willing to listen to me: because all the house of Israel have a hard forehead and a stubborn heart.
7Ka ʻoku ʻikai fie fanongo ʻe he fale ʻo ʻIsileli kiate koe: he naʻa mo au ʻoku ʻikai te nau fanongo: he kuo fielahi mo loto fefeka ʻae fale kotoa pē ʻo ʻIsileli.
8Behold, I have made your face as hard as their faces, and your forehead as hard as their foreheads.
8Vakai, kuo u fakamālohi ho mata ʻoʻou ki honau mata, pea mālohi mo ho foʻi laʻē ki honau foʻi laʻē.
9Like emery harder than flint have I made your forehead. Fear them not, nor be dismayed at their looks, for they are a rebellious house.”
9Hangē ko e taiamoni ʻoku fefeka lahi ʻi he maka afi, kuo u ngaohi ke pehē ho foʻi laʻē: ʻoua ʻe manavahē kiate kinautolu, pea ʻoua ʻe manavahē ki heʻenau sio, ka ko e fale angatuʻu moʻoni ʻakinautolu.”
10Moreover, he said to me, “Son of man, all my words that I shall speak to you receive in your heart, and hear with your ears.
10Pea naʻa ne pehē mai foki kiate au, “Foha ʻoe tangata, ke ke maʻu ki ho loto ʻa ʻeku ngaahi lea kotoa pē ʻoku ou lea ʻaki kiate koe, pea fanongo mai ho telinga.
11And go to the exiles, to your people, and speak to them and say to them, ‘Thus says the Lord GOD,’whether they hear or refuse to hear.”
11Pea ke ʻalu, ʻalu koe kiate kinautolu ʻoku pōpula, ki he fānau ʻa hoʻo kakai, pea ke lea kiate kinautolu, pea tala ki ai, ʻOku pehē ʻe Sihova ko e ʻOtua; pe te nau fanongo, pe te nau taʻekātakiʻi.”
12Then the Spirit lifted me up, and I heard behind me the voice of a great earthquake: “Blessed be the glory of the LORD from its place!”
12Hili ia naʻe ʻave au ʻe he laumālie pea naʻaku fanongo ki he leʻo mei hoku tuʻa ʻo hangē ko e ʻuʻulu lahi, naʻe pehē, “Ke monūʻia ʻae nāunau ʻo Sihova ʻi hono ʻafioʻanga.”
13It was the sound of the wings of the living creatures as they touched one another, and the sound of the wheels beside them, and the sound of a great earthquake.
13Pea naʻaku fanongo foki ki he kapatā ʻae kapakau ʻoe ngaahi meʻa moʻui, ʻaia naʻe feuutaki, mo e longoaʻa ʻoe ngaahi teka naʻe fehangai mo kinautolu, mo e ʻuʻulu ʻoe mumuhu lahi.
14The Spirit lifted me up and took me away, and I went in bitterness in the heat of my spirit, the hand of the LORD being strong upon me.
14Ko ia ne hiki au ʻe he laumālie ʻo ne ʻave au, pea naʻaku ʻalu ʻi he mamahi mo e lili ʻa hoku laumālie, ka naʻe mālohi ʻiate au ʻae nima ʻo Sihova.
15And I came to the exiles at Tel-abib, who were dwelling by the Chebar canal, and I sat where they were dwelling. And I sat there overwhelmed among them seven days.
15Ko ia naʻaku haʻu ai kiate kinautolu ʻoku pōpula ʻi Telapipi naʻe nofo ki he vaitafe ko Kipa, pea naʻaku nofo ʻi honau nofoʻanga ʻo tatali ofi ai ʻiate kinautolu ʻi he ʻaho ʻe fitu.
16And at the end of seven days, the word of the LORD came to me:
16Pea ʻi heʻene hoko ki he fakaʻosi ʻoe ʻaho ʻe fitu, naʻe hoko mai kiate au ʻae folofola ʻa Sihova, ʻo pehē,
17“Son of man, I have made you a watchman for the house of Israel. Whenever you hear a word from my mouth, you shall give them warning from me.
17“Foha ʻoe tangata, kuo u tuku koe ko e leʻo ki he fale ʻo ʻIsileli: ko ia ke ke fanongo ki he lea mei hoku ngutu, pea valokiʻi ʻakinautolu meiate au.
18If I say to the wicked, ‘You shall surely die,’and you give him no warning, nor speak to warn the wicked from his wicked way, in order to save his life, that wicked person shall die for his iniquity, but his blood I will require at your hand.
18ʻO kau ka pehē ki he angahala, ‘Ko e moʻoni te ke mate;’ ka ʻoku ʻikai te ke valoki, pe lea ke fakatafoki ʻae angahala mei hono hala kovi, kae hao ai ʻene moʻui; ʻe mate moʻoni ʻi heʻene angahala ʻae angahala ko ia; ka ko hono toto te u ʻeke ia kiate koe.
19But if you warn the wicked, and he does not turn from his wickedness, or from his wicked way, he shall die for his iniquity, but you will have delivered your soul.
19Ka ko eni, kapau te ke valoki ʻae angahala, pea ʻoku ʻikai tafoki ia mei heʻene kovi, mo hono hala kovi, ʻe mate ia ʻi heʻene angahala, ka kuo ke fakaʻataʻatā ho laumālie ʻoʻou.
20Again, if a righteous person turns from his righteousness and commits injustice, and I lay a stumbling block before him, he shall die. Because you have not warned him, he shall die for his sin, and his righteous deeds that he has done shall not be remembered, but his blood I will require at your hand.
20Mo eni, ʻOka liliu ha tangata māʻoniʻoni mei heʻene māʻoniʻoni pea fai angahala, pea u ʻai ha tūkiaʻanga ʻi hono ʻao, ʻe mate ia: ʻe mate ia ʻi heʻene angahala pea ʻe ʻikai manatuʻi ʻae māʻoniʻoni ʻaia naʻa ne fai, ka ko e meʻa ʻi hoʻo taʻevaloki kiate ia, te u ʻeke mei ho nima ʻa hono toto:
21But if you warn the righteous person not to sin, and he does not sin, he shall surely live, because he took warning, and you will have delivered your soul.”
21Ka koeʻuhi, kapau te ke valoki ʻae māʻoniʻoni, ke ʻoua naʻa fai hala ʻae māʻoniʻoni, pea ʻoku ʻikai ai te ne fai angahala, ko e moʻoni te ne moʻui, koeʻuhi kuo takitalaʻi; pea kuo ke fakaʻataʻatā foki ho laumālie.”
22And the hand of the LORD was upon me there. And he said to me, “Arise, go out into the valley, and there I will speak with you.”
22Pea naʻe ʻai kiate au ʻae nima ʻo Sihova ʻi ai; ʻo ne pehē kiate au, “Tuʻu, pea ʻalu atu ki he toafa, pea te u lea ai kiate koe.”
23So I arose and went out into the valley, and behold, the glory of the LORD stood there, like the glory that I had seen by the Chebar canal, and I fell on my face.
23Ko ia naʻaku tuʻu hake, mo ʻalu atu ki he toafa: pea vakai naʻe tuʻu ʻi ai ʻae nāunau ʻo Sihova, ʻo hangē ko hono nāunau naʻaku mamata ai ʻi he potu vaitafe ʻo Kipa: pea naʻaku tōmapeʻe ki hoku mata.”
24But the Spirit entered into me and set me on my feet, and he spoke with me and said to me, “Go, shut yourself within your house.
24Pea naʻe toki hū ʻae laumālie kiate au ʻo ne fokotuʻu au ki hoku vaʻe, ʻo ne folofola kiate au, ʻo ne pehē kiate au, “ʻAlu, pea tāpuni koe ʻi ho loto fale.
25And you, O son of man, behold, cords will be placed upon you, and you shall be bound with them, so that you cannot go out among the people.
25Ka ko koe, ʻE foha ʻoe tangata, vakai te nau ʻai kiate koe ʻae ngaahi haʻi, ʻonau haʻi ʻaki koe, pea ʻe ʻikai te ke fou atu kituʻa ʻiate kinautolu:
26And I will make your tongue cling to the roof of your mouth, so that you shall be mute and unable to reprove them, for they are a rebellious house.
26Pea te u ngaohi ke hiki ho ʻelelo ki ho ʻoʻaoʻingutu, pea te ke noa, pea ʻe ʻikai te ke hoko ko e valoki kiate kinautolu he ko e fale angatuʻu ʻakinautolu.
27But when I speak with you, I will open your mouth, and you shall say to them, ‘Thus says the Lord GOD.’He who will hear, let him hear; and he who will refuse to hear, let him refuse, for they are a rebellious house.
27Ka ʻi heʻeku lea kiate koe, te u faʻai ho ngutu, pea te ke tala kiate kinautolu, ʻOku pehē ʻe Sihova ko e ʻOtua; Ko ia ʻoku fanongo, tuku ke ne fanongo; pea ko ia ʻoku taʻofi, tuku ke ne taʻofi: he ko e fale angatuʻu ʻakinautolu.”
